175th Pennsylvania Regiment

This regiment was composed of eight companies from Chester, and two from Montgomery county, PA.

175th PA Regiment Organization, Service & Battles

    Organization
  • Organized at Philadelphia November 6, 1862.
  • Moved to Washington, D.C., December 1; thence to Fortress Monroe and. Suffolk, Va.
  • Attached to Gibbs' Brigade, Division at Suffolk, Va., December, 1862.
  • Spinola's Brigade, Division at Suffolk, 7th Corps, to December, 1862.
  • 1st Brigade, 5th Division, 18th Corps, Dept. of North Carolina, to May, 1863.
  • District of the Pamlico, Dept. of North Carolina, to June, 1863.
  • Well's Brigade, Harper's Ferry, W. Va., 8th Corps, Middle Department, to July, 1863.
    Service & Battles - 1862
  • Duty at Suffolk, Va., till December 28, 1862.
    Service & Battles - 1863
  • Moved to New Berne, N. C., December 28-January 1, 1863, and duty there till April, 1863.
  • Expedition from New Berne to Trenton, Pollocksville, Young's Cross Roads and Swansborough March 6-10.
  • Operations on the Pamlico April 4-6.
  • Expedition to relief of Little Washington April 7-10.
  • Expedition to Swift Creek Village April 13-21.
  • Garrison duty at Little Washington till June.
  • Moved to Fortress Monroe, Va., thence to Harper's Ferry, W. Va., and to Frederick, Md.
  • Mustered out August 7, 1863.
